Pair of Restored ArtDeco Armchairs, J. Halabala, UP Závody, H-269, Czech, 1930s
Pair of Restored ArtDeco Armchairs, J. Halabala, UP Závody, H-269, Czech, 1930s

Pair of Restored ArtDeco Armchairs, J. Halabala, UP Závody, H-269, Czech, 1930s

By Up Závody, Jindřich Halabala

Located in Brandys nad Labem, Středočeský kraj

Product number: H-269 This pair of armchairs is an absolute icon of Central European interwar design and one of the most sought-after seating models from the Art Deco / early modernist era in Czechoslovakia. This is the legendary Model H269, designed by the celebrated designer Jindřich Halabala for the renowned UP Závody furniture factories. Famed for its fluid, dynamically sculpted lines and unmatched ergonomics, this design remains a definitive symbol of sophisticated interwar living. The pair has undergone a comprehensive professional restoration, executed with the highest regard for authentic period craftsmanship. The signature, sweeping armrests made of solid bentwood beech have been meticulously treated, and the original wood polish has been fully revived, beautifully showcasing the natural grain and rich, warm tone of the wood. The interior structures received completely new professional coil-spring upholstery, restoring the original firmness, resilience, and supreme seating comfort. The chairs have been newly upholstered in a premium light grey textile, handsomely finished with contrasting black piping along the edges, which sharply accentuates the iconic silhouette and geometric grace of Halabala's design.
